Safety

Bunk beds are an excellent solution for children when they are properly supervised. There are, however, some safety concerns to take into consideration and it is essential to establish rules that will ensure your children are safe in their bunks. These rules could include avoiding hanging objects from bunk beds (such as scarves, belts or jump ropes) because they could cause strangulation and ensuring that children treat the bed solely as a place to sleep. Bunk beds are also not without risk of falling, so it is important that kids take care when climbing up and down the ladder, and ensure that they use it carefully.

When purchasing bunk beds, look for one that has been tested by an independent laboratory, and meets or surpasses US safety standards. Be sure that the security rails on the top bunk beds uk are of sufficient height to stop children from rolling off the mattress, and that there aren't any gaps or openings that the child's head or limb might get stuck in. It's a great idea to purchase a bunk bed that has built-in shelves or integrated ones on the top bunk. This gives your children the space to store any items that they may need at night, such as books, a clock, and even drinks. There are also clip-on lights that can be easily attached to the railings on the top bunk so that your children will enjoy a light without having to get out of the bed at night.

It's best to keep youngsters in the bottom bunk, as they may not have the coordination needed to safely climb up the ladder to the top bunk. Even older children can sleep comfortably on the top bunk. However, it is important to remind them to be careful when using the ladder and not to play near or on the bed. If your kids are using the top bunk, you should also teach them to remove dangerous objects from the bed and to keep the bunks from any ceiling fans within reach.

Space Saving

Bunk beds expand a room's vertical space to the maximum, providing more floor space for kids to play or study. Bunk beds are also an excellent option for shared bedrooms, as they let siblings sleep in comfort without restricting their own space or the overall design of the room.

It is possible to compromise when selecting the right bunk bed for your kids. If your children aren't quite ready to climb to the top bunk, think about a low or loft design that puts one mattress on the ground, and another one above. This allows younger children to get in and out of bed but it doesn't stop older children from experiencing the pleasure of sleeping on a higher level.

When you are deciding on a bunk bed for your children, make sure the ladder or stairs are safe and sturdy. You don't want your ladder to be too short or wobbly for your children, since they can be rough with furniture. Choose a model with guardrails along the sides of beds, and an angled ladder to ensure safety and a low-to-the-ground step-up so that it's easy for even the smallest children to reach.

If you have two children who fight over the top bunk, select an arrangement that allows only one child to sleep there. This will prevent the possibility of a fight. You can also opt for the corner bunk, which combines two elevated beds in a corner of your bedroom to keep everyone content while still allowing room to study or play.

Style

Bunk beds are an excellent solution for kids who share rooms. A traditional bunk bed is made up of two twin-sized mattresses, placed one on top of the other. This is a great option for siblings who need to share a bed but have their own beds. A lot of bunk beds provide an trundle bed that is attached to the mattress on the bottom. This allows three people to rest comfortably on a bunk bed which is ideal for kids who frequently have guests over for sleepovers.

The majority of bunk beds designed for kids will be constructed from solid wood to ensure a strong and sturdy frame that is durable and safe. Some of them will have a white finish that appears modern and fresh in any bedroom, whereas others may be available in classic colors such as rich natural wood stain. The best rated bunk beds finish will allow you to mix and match the bunks with other furniture and accessories for your kids rooms to create a cohesive look that will grow with them over the years.

The safety features of the bunk bed are also important. If you are buying a bunk bed, be sure it has side rails on the top of the bed. This will stop your children from slipping out in the middle of the night. It is also important to determine if the bed has passed the safety tests conducted by a reliable third party lab to make certain it is the best option for your family.

You might also look into a ladder with built-in storage. This is an excellent way to save space. A majority of bunk beds come with a staircase instead of a ladder, which is more convenient for children to use when they are young. The stairs can be concealed when not in use and some have drawers in the steps to store extra items.
